Kissed By Water By Delwyn Jenkins

“Kissed By Water” by Delwyn Jenkins is a delightful romance novel that sweeps readers into a world of love, healing, and second chances. Set against the picturesque backdrop of a small coastal town, the story follows the journey of our charming protagonist, Kate, as she navigates through life’s twists and turns.

From the moment we meet Kate, her warmth and relatability draw us in. She’s a strong and independent woman trying to find her footing after a difficult period in her life. Her passion for art and connection to the ocean add layers to her character, making her someone readers can root for from the start.

The romance in the story unfolds in a beautifully organic way. Enter Ryan, the ruggedly handsome and mysterious newcomer to town. His enigmatic past and magnetic presence immediately pique Kate’s interest, leading to a slow-burn romance that simmers with tension and tenderness.

One of the strengths of “Kissed By Water” is its vivid and evocative descriptions of the seaside setting. Jenkins paints a vibrant picture of the town, making it come alive with its bustling harbor, quaint cafes, and crashing waves. The imagery adds depth to the story, almost becoming a character in its own right.

As the relationship between Kate and Ryan blossoms, Jenkins skillfully weaves in themes of forgiveness, self-discovery, and the healing power of love. The emotional journey that both characters embark on feels authentic and heartfelt, resonating with readers who have experienced their share of ups and downs in life and love.

The supporting characters in the novel are a diverse and endearing bunch, each bringing their own quirks and personalities to the story. From Kate’s spunky best friend to the wise old fisherman who dispenses sage advice, the cast of characters adds layers of humor and heart to the narrative.

While the plot follows a familiar trajectory of a budding romance facing obstacles and challenges, Jenkins infuses it with enough twists and surprises to keep readers engaged. The pacing is well-executed, with moments of tension seamlessly balanced by tender and intimate scenes that tug at the heartstrings.

The writing style in “Kissed By Water” is engaging and accessible, making it a perfect choice for readers looking for a light-hearted yet emotionally resonant romance. Jenkins has a knack for crafting dialogue that feels natural and fluid, enhancing the interactions between characters and bringing them to life on the page.

Ultimately, “Kissed By Water” is a captivating and heartwarming read that will leave you with a smile on your face and a warm feeling in your heart. It’s a story about love, resilience, and the beauty of second chances, told with grace and sensitivity by Delwyn Jenkins.
